The sensors used in extreme environments has broad application prospects. Herein, the ultra-fine stainless-steel fibers are knitted into a stainless-steel mesh (SSM) by warp knitting. Through the simple plate coating method, the SSM@silicone composite strain sensors are prepared. The sensor shows obvious negative resistance effects, meanwhile, it has the advantages of high sensitivity (GF = 14.9), wide detection range (30 %), good repeatability, and can be used at 300 degrees C and-20 degrees C. It is anticipated to be applied on robots that perform tasks in extreme temperature environments.
